Immunofluorescence staining of fixed Jurkat cells with anti-CD81 antibody 1D6. Immunofluorescence analysis of paraformaldehyde fixed Jurkat cells on Shi-fix™ coverslips- permewith 0.15% Triton and stained with the chimeric mouse IgG1 version of 1D6 (orb1671909) at 10 ug/ml for 1h followed by Alexa Fluor® 488 secondary antibody (2 ug/ml)- showing membrane staining. The nuclear stain is DAPI (blue). Panels show from left-right- top-bottom orb1671909- DAPI- merged channels and an isotype control. The isotype control was stained with an unknown specificity antibody (.1) followed by Alexa Fluor® 488 secondary antibody.
